Labs, Pathologists Prepare for a Demanding Era of Reform: Top Industry Executives to Convene on Capitol Hill to Interpret Complex Market Changes, Share New Growth Opportunities

G2 Intelligence’s 32nd annual Lab Institute to examine why this time, change is for real — and how lab leadership must reset the way it thinks and acts to ensure future business viability.

KEENE, N.H.--()--G2 Intelligence — a 30+ year leader in research, reporting, and analysis on the business of the diagnostic lab industry — announced today the full agenda and list of speakers for Lab Institute 2014: Inflection Point for Labs, the one event where lab medicine, business and technology, and public policy meet. The event will be held at a new venue in the heart of our nation’s capital, October 15-17, at the Hyatt Regency Washington DC on Capitol Hill.

About G2 Intelligence

Advancing the Business of Diagnostic Medicine

G2 Intelligence provides timely, accurate, and trusted analysis of industry and market trends, legal and regulatory developments, and technology and innovation that directly affect the operations, financial performance, and competitive position of diagnostic testing laboratories and related medical services providers.

G2 Intelligence has covered and reported on the diagnostic industry for over 30 years. Today, the company delivers topical and analytical periodicals, proprietary research studies, and custom advisory services, and through live and virtual events, facilitates industry meetings and information exchanges.

G2 Intelligence is a division of Kennedy Information, LLC, a leading provider of professional markets analysis. Kennedy’s parent company, Bloomberg BNA, a wholly owned subsidiary of Bloomberg, is a leading source of legal, regulatory, and business information for professionals. Its network of more than 2,500 reporters, correspondents, and leading practitioners delivers expert analysis, news, practice tools, and guidance — the information that matters most to professionals.
